Abstract
This utility model belongs to aluminum bar continuous casting and tandem rolling production technical field.A kind of metal alloy gradual adding set of aluminum bar continuous casting and tandem rolling production line, including fusing stove and holding furnace, it is provided with aluminum melting chute between fusing stove and holding furnace, metal alloy powder gradual interpolation assembly and metal alloy ingot gradual interpolation assembly it is provided with on described aluminum melting chute, described metal alloy powder gradual interpolation assembly includes support, the conveying worm being arranged on support and drives motor, and conveying worm is provided with charging aperture and the discharging opening corresponding with aluminum melting chute.This utility model reasonable in design, it is capable of the interpolation of powder, simultaneously by the interpolation speed of the flow-control metal alloy powder of aluminum liquid, realize uniformly mixing, metal alloy ingot is capable of to the interpolation of multiple different alloy, by washing away of high temperature aluminum liquid, effectively complete the mixing of aluminum liquid and alloy, thus effectively ensured the quality of product.

Background technology
In the continuous casting and rolling production process of aluminum bar, need in the aluminum liquid of holding furnace, add other different types of metals
Alloy raw material, the method that present stage is used is by being directly added in holding furnace by metal alloy ingot, but due to its quantity
Few, though agitated being difficult to is evenly distributed, product quality is caused to be had a strong impact on, the performance of the aluminum conductor in later stage is had the biggest shadow
Ring.

Detailed description of the invention
Below in conjunction with accompanying drawing, detailed description of the invention of the present utility model is elaborated.
Seeing Fig. 1, the gradual adding set of metal alloy of a kind of aluminum bar continuous casting and tandem rolling production line, including fusing stove 1 He
Holding furnace 2, is provided with aluminum melting chute 3 between fusing stove 1 and holding furnace 2, described aluminum melting chute 3 is provided with metal alloy powder
Expect gradual interpolation assembly and metal alloy ingot gradual interpolation assembly, described metal alloy powder gradual interpolation assembly bag
The conveying worm 5 include support 4, being arranged on support 4 and driving motor 6, conveying worm is provided with charging aperture 7 and with molten
The discharging opening 8 that aluminum chute is corresponding;Described metal alloy ingot gradual interpolation assembly includes being fixedly installed on aluminum melting chute both sides
Vertical rod 9, be arranged on the gripper shoe 10 at vertical rod 9 top, many groups spring 11 that lower end is fixedly installed in gripper shoe 10 and fixing
Being arranged on the pressing plate 12 of spring upper end, offer through hole in the middle part of described gripper shoe 10, metal alloy ingot 13 is through gripper shoe 10
And be pressed between pressing plate 12 and aluminum melting chute 3.
It is provided with at least lever 14 in the aluminum melting chute that interpolation assembly gradual with metal alloy ingot is corresponding, described
Being provided with the liquid stream mouth corresponding with aluminum melting chute 3 on fusing stove 1, liquid stream mouth is provided with solenoid electric valve, solenoid electric valve is even
It is connected to control chamber, and controls to drive the rotation of motor by control chamber.
